Appledorn Assisted Living Center South is Hiring a LPN Clinical Care Coordinator Near Holland, MI

Full-time position with benefits!
Purpose of the Clinical Care Coordinator: Assure that all aspects of the resident's personal care and service plan are implemented while assuring that the resident is treated with dignity and respect, assisting each resident to be as independent and self-sufficient as possible.
Qualifications: Must be a Licensed Practical Nurse in the state of Michigan; Proof of training in TB testing; Proof of training and competency in medication administration; Leadership ability. Must be able to physically and mentally perform essential functions of this position. Ability to communicate effectively in English. Must be able to communicate with a variety of personality types. Able to effectively supervise and support staff in providing direct service to residents; communicate with family members, physicians, labs, pharmacy, and ancillary personnel. Must demonstrate compassion towards residents. Must be able to pass the state mandated criminal background screening and random drug testing.
Essential Functions:
Treat all residents with dignity and respect
Provide excellent care and service to the residents of this living center in accordance with their individual written plans of care and service
Review new order logs daily to ensure all new orders were processed completely
Monitor ALL lab orders to ensure they are properly scheduled and implemented.
Follow up with results and appropriate communication
Monitor Coumadin logs for completion
Spot check med-tech charting according to episodic charting log
Track and administer resident TB skin tests and B-12 injections
Perform quarterly med pass reviews with all Med Techs
Assist with Med Tech training for new hires
Investigate all med errors and forward proper documentation to RSC
Perform med cart audits at least monthly; more frequently as needed.
Review pharmacy delivery logs and follow through as necessary
Review all notifications to physicians PRIOR to being faxed
Check med rooms, and med room refrigerators for cleanliness and outdated medications
Monitor Licensed Health Care Professional's book and create list of residents that need to be seen and give to oncoming Supervisor
Review monthly summaries, vital signs and weights
Communicate with physician and/or licensed health care professionals regarding resident condition, medications, treatments, etc. as needed to assure residents health needs are met
Compliance with and uphold all Resident Rights including confidentiality
Comply with and enforce infection control protocols
Compliance with and enforcement of all rules and regulations governing Homes for the Aged
Compliance with and enforcement of the guidelines stated in the Employee Handbook
Assure all Med Tech staff chart the delivery of medications to the residents
On-Call duties minimum of one weekend/month for Resident Services Coordinator
Participates in Manager on Duty rotation as directed by Administrator
Participates in quarterly Infection Prevention and Control meetings
Participates in weekly safety meetings
